ID 4755946 - DfI - Road Asset and Record Management Service – (PRE MARKET ENGAGEMENT EXERCISE) The Department for Infrastructure (NI), is currently preparing to initiate a procurement process to establish a contract with a Supplier to provide a hosted managed solution to ensure business continuity in respect of the management of road assets, lighting assets, public liability claims and road condition data.
Prior to initiating the procurement the Department for Infrastructure (NI) wishes to establish the level of market interest in participating in the procurement process.
Interested parties are requested to complete the questionnaire within the CfT documents area.
Any requests for clarification relating to this exercise must be communicated using the secure messaging function on the eTendersNI portal.
Responses to requests for clarification will be communicated by CPD to all interested suppliers through the eTendersNI messaging system.
Your completed questionnaire should be uploaded within the eTendersNI portal via the relevant Call for Tender (CfT) clarifications messaging function. **PLEASE NOTE: ALL COMPLETED QUESTIONNAIRES MUST BE SUBMITTED VIA THE MESSAGING FUNCTION on eTendersNI (under reference ID 4755946), BEFORE 3PM ON FRIDAY 31 MARCH 2023**.
